Claims (1)
導体素子を実装する電子部品の実装構造において、両面
銅張ガラスエポキシ回路基板1の1部に該基板とほぼ等
厚の金属板3を埋め込み、該金属板3上に半導体素子4
をグイボンドし、両面銅張ガラスエポキン回路基板1上
に形成された銅箔からなる回路部5にワイヤボンドをし
、回路部5と該両面銅張ガラスエポキシ回路基板1の表
面の電極部8をスルホール9で接続して成る電子部品の
実装構造。In a mounting structure for electronic components such as power transistors and integrated circuits, in which semiconductor elements for high power use are mounted, a metal plate 3 having approximately the same thickness as that of the board is embedded in a part of a double-sided copper-clad glass epoxy circuit board 1, A semiconductor element 4 is placed on the metal plate 3.
wire bond to the circuit part 5 made of copper foil formed on the double-sided copper-clad glass epoxy circuit board 1, and connect the circuit part 5 and the electrode part 8 on the surface of the double-sided copper-clad glass epoxy circuit board 1 through holes. Mounting structure of electronic components connected by 9.
